SONNET WORKSHOP - FOUR LINE THOUGHT
An exploration and deconstruction of Shakespeare’s verse. This physical workshop gets everyone on their feet to explore and embody the structure of the verse. Great for all levels, this workshop will get students out of their heads and into their bodies as they break down Shakespeare’s four-line thought structure.

*Class size 10-20 recommended 1-3 days/2-6hrs
*Class size 20-40 recommended 4-5 days/8-10hrs
*Class can be modified to a 1 day workshop.

MONOLOGUES - CONNECTION
A workshop in finding one's unique connection to the text. Great for all levels, students discover their personal connection to the words. While exploring the rhetoric and structure of the text, students will learn how to express their intention with clear thought and focus.

*Class size 10-20 recommended 3-4 days/6-8hrs
*Class size 20-40 recommended 5-7 days/10-14hrs

DEVISING THEATRE - COLLABORATION
This workshop is a great quarter/semester long project and teaches students how to devise theatre. Using the Shakespeare play of your choosing, your students will explore and interpret the text, find new meaning, discover how to use their talents to contribute to a production, and work together to reimagine a classic tale. This workshop is based on Yonder Window’s own devising process in productions such as The Dream Project; A multidisciplinary, multicultural reimagining of Shakespeare’s A Midsummer Night’s Dream, and Creative Crusade; The Story of Solitude, a virtual devised production exploring how humans from around the globe find solitude in uncertain times. This workshop is great for performing arts schools or those with dedicated theatre curriculums and has been taught at both Laguardia High School and The Professional Performing Arts High School in Manhattan.

*6-8 weeks recommended 
*4-6 hours per week recommended
